Handover — Remindwell appointment job (from Priya to on-call)

The nightly reminder job for the Ashgrove clinic network ran clean all week except Tuesday, when the SMS batch stalled and auto-recovered. No patient-facing impact. Watch the 02:00 run; if it exceeds twenty minutes, restart the worker rather than waiting for the timeout. Nothing else is pending. The job's current configuration values, as deployed tonight, are below.

config for yahof-tajop:
zorath:
  pin: 7493
  metrics_host: metrics.zorath.tolvaqsys.internal
  tenant: praiel
  seal: seal_fd9cd4f1

Test plan — Gridwright crossword generator

Scope: fill-engine regression after the symmetry refactor. Verify 15x15 grids complete under 2s, reject two-letter entries, and honor theme-slot locks. Fuzz the clue bank importer with malformed rows. Skip the print-layout suite; it's owned by the Lantermill team now. CI runs nightly against the staging solver. To hit the staging solver API during manual runs, pass the token below.

login token, tagef-tagep: eyJhbGciOiJIUzI1NiIsInR5cCI6IkpXVCJ9.eyJzdWIiOiIBXyeYEoalzIn0.6TI7VhOJMHm9

## Changelog — v3.8.1

Renamed `GATEWISP_REFRESH_KEY` to `GATEWISP_SESSION_REFRESH_SECRET` to fix a bug where expired session tokens were re-signed with the stale value after rotation. Contractors updating older deployments: remove the legacy variable entirely, then set the new one in your env file. The renamed setting goes on the next line.

secret setting of tajof-bahif: COURIER_KEY3=65d

ALERT: PasswordReset-Revamp rollout anomaly. Token validation failures spiking on the new Quillgate flow since 03:40 UTC. Legacy fallback engaged automatically; user impact limited to delayed reset emails. Do not disable feature flag reset_v2 without checking migration state in the Ombra dashboard first. If failures exceed 5% for 15 minutes, page the Quillgate flow owner directly.

escalation mailbox, kaweg-kahif: druwyn.sordor@nelvroworks.corp